ABSTRACT OF THE DISCLOSURE This invention relates to an acetabular prosthesis in the form of a body surrounding and defining a part-spherical socket surrounded by an annular rim including a flange of non-uniform width extending from the outer periphery of the rim and inclined away from the plane of the annular rim in the direction of the body of the prosthesis. In use, the prosthesis is inserted into an acetabulum containing cement with the rear- most part of the body contacting the base of the acetabulum and the flange advantageously contacting the wall of the acetabulum all around the prosthesis so that the contact between the flange and the wall of the acetabulum maintains the prosthesis firm against rocking in the acetabulum.
